Legal Question in Landlord & Tenant Law in California

We have had mold in our apartments growing since we moved in a year ago. The manager admitted that the right steps were not taken to remove it. Now we have also had water intrusion since June. They have not done anything to fix it and we have put in multiple work orders. It floods our hallway every single night. They also recently discovered water running through our electric system in one entire wall, deeming it dangerous but not fixing nor relocating us. Our kids (well teenagers) have been experiencing cold-like symptoms for quite a few months that we are starting to believe is related to the mold, which they have still not removed. We called the Building Code Inspector and they called the manager and told him they 3 days to either relocate us or fix the problem. Neither has been done and it is the final day. Do we have a case against our complex?

You probably do, but your case becomes much stronger if you follow through the entire Code Enforcement process. I recommend you contact Code Enforcement and report that they have failed to comply with the 3-day order. They can act against the landlord much more quickly than you can through a lawsuit, and the longer the landlord fails to comply with their orders the greater your right to recovery of damages against the landlord.
